Pentagon to Give Honorable Discharges to Some Kicked Out
Hundreds given honorable discharges after Pentagon 'don't ask, don't tell' review
More than 13,000 service members were dismissed from the U.S. military under "don't ask, don't tell," according to the Defense Department.
Pentagon grants honorable discharges to more than 800 veterans kicked out under 'Don't Ask, Don't Tell'
The Pentagon on Tuesday granted honorable discharges to more than 800 veterans who were separated from the U.S. military because of their sexual orientation during the "Don't Ask, Don't Tell" policy, which was in effect from February 1994 to September 2011.
Pentagon to Give Honorable Discharges to Some Kicked Out Under ‘Don’t Ask, Don’t Tell’
More than 800 service members administratively separated from the military under the now-repealed policy will receive discharge upgrades.
